New York Life is available in all 50 statesand Washington D.C.and has been serving insurance clients since 1845. The company also enjoys superior financial strength ratings from industry analysis firms including S& P, Moodys, and AM Best, making it one of the most reliable life insurance providers in the country.

When it comes to customer service, New York Life earns 4 out 5 Power Circles from J.D. Power and it has an A+ rating with the Better Business Bureau . Public perception data collected by YouGov indicates that 10% of Americans have a negative opinion of New York Life, while 28% have a positive opinion. Perhaps more importantly for the brand, 79% of Americans have heard of New York Life. Combined with lower-than-average complaint numbers according to NAIC, New York Life has established a reputation for superior policy satisfaction.

Reacting To The Changing Marketplaces: 1990s

New York Life reorganized its management structure in 1992. A team of specialists from areas such as service, legal, marketing, and actuarial led by a product manager could move new offerings through the pipeline and out into the market more quickly than in the past. In 1993, New York Life rolled out a variable annuity policy and in 1994 its first variable universal life policy. To tap into a market of more conservative investors, the company began selling a variable annuity product through the banking system in 1995. Bank sales channels had grabbed 25 percent of the annuity market, and New York Life deviated from its traditional agent sales system to take advantage of the trend.

Also in 1995, New York Life merged its group health division with its managed care provider to create NYLCare. The consolidation brought a mixture of healthcare products together, including indemnity coverage and preferred provider and health maintenance organization plans. Available to both large and small groups, an estimated 3.5 million people, through a network of about 175,000 physicians and more than 2,200 hospitals, were expected to be served.

Services Offered By New York Life Investment Management

NYLIM offers a range of investment portfolio management services to its clients and wrap-fee programs. The firm has three divisions: the Multi-Assets Solutions team, the Separately Managed Accounts Group and its mutual fund division.

According to the firm’s Form ADV, its SAS Group offers services through “fund-of-funds, customized separate accounts, model portfolio delivery or multi-manager funds structures.” The firm’s SMA Group focuses on fixed-income and equity advisory services for wrap fee programs. The mutual funds division provides investment management by way of several mutual funds.

Standard Whole Life Insurance

New York Life’s standard whole life insurance policy is available from birth to age 90, but the minimum policy death benefit varies.

  • $50,000 if you’re under 18
  • $25,000 if you’re over 18
  • $100,000 if you’re over 18 and in a Preferred risk class

With a standard whole life policy, premiums are level and paid until you reach age 100, at which time you no longer have to pay premiums, but coverage remains in force. The policy’s cash value increases over time as a portion of your premiums go into it, and it grows at a guaranteed interest rate. The interest rate on guaranteed cash value is 4%. You can borrow against the policy’s cash value by taking out a policy loan, which is charged interest at a rate NYL determines quarterly.

Whole life insurance policies qualify for dividends from New York Life, although they aren’t guaranteed. You can receive these dividends in several ways:

  • Receive as a check.
  • Use to pay a portion or all of your premiums.
  • Leave on deposit with New York Life to earn interest.
  • Use to purchase paid-up additions from New York Life. Paid-up additions allow you to increase the size of your policy’s death benefit without increasing your premiums by essentially paying for the additional coverage all at once.

Whole life insurance policies come with a variety of riders, which are essentially add-ons to your coverage that offer additional benefits.

Can I Get Life Insurance If Im A Smoker

Yes, you can. Most life insurance companies offer life insurance to smokers, but rates are typically much higher. Some companies offer better rates for smokers than others, while some even offer an incentive to quit smoking, offering lower rates for a period of time while the insured works on kicking the habit.

Life insurance policies also may have contingencies for those that are considered high risk, including individuals with a family history of heart disease or cancer, or with an existing medical condition. Many policies require a medical exam as well to determine your insurability. If you qualify for coverage, rates could be significantly higher.

Overall, smokers and those with high-risk health factors will pay higher premiums, but coverage is available at most major life insurance companies.

What Doesnt Life Insurance Cover

Montgomery County Careers â New York Life Insurance Company

Life insured typically does not cover death as the result of suicide within two years of opening the policy. After the contestability period, suicide is typically covered on most policies. Life insurance also does not pay out a benefit if the insured lied on any of the medical questions asked when applying for the policy.

Some policies do not cover death as a result of high-risk activities, such as bungee jumping or skydiving. Exact coverage details will be determined by your policy, and it’s best to meet with an insurance professional to determine what activities may not be covered.

And, though it is awful to think about, if a policyholder is murdered by one of the life insurance policy beneficiaries, there is no payout to that beneficiary. Instead, the payout may be directed to a contingent beneficiary but this all depends on the circumstances surrounding the crime.

Reputation & Customer Experience

Career Path to Financial Advisor | Path to Advisor | New York Life Insurance Co.

To judge reputation and customer experience of a given life insurance carrier we look at a few factors.

First, we use the National Association of Insurance Commissioners yearly complaint ratio. This is based on information gathered by the NAIC that spans providers in most of the different categories of insurance in the US.

Some of these include life, accident, health, and property & casualty. The individual state insurance departments compile the complaints against any given carrier for the year and voluntarily hand the data over to the NAIC.

The NAIC then gathers and codes the information, making it available to the public through a variety of reports.

The one we use is the closed complaint ratio report. This report compares the company’s share of closed complaints by premium type to the company’s overall US market share, effectively levelling the playing field and assigning the company a score based on the amount of complaints considering its size.

This is essentially a “complaint share.” The scale goes from 0.0-2.0, with 1.0 being the national average for insurance company complaints.

Northwestern Mutual and New York Life both have a below average complaint ratios for 2017, at .03 and .2 respectively.

This is very good for both companies given their size and significant market share, but Northwestern Mutual in the end has the superior score.

Both organizations have an A+ score with the Better Business Bureau, but they are both unaccredited as well.

World Conditions Creating Volatile Environment: 1900s

The boom of the 1880s and the 1890s did not go unchecked. New-York Life entered the 20th century at odds with progressive reformers, who accused the rapidly growing insurance companies of mismanagement and malfeasance. In 1905 the New York state legislature convened an investigative committee under the leadership of William W. Armstrong to examine the states insurance companies and make recommendations for regulatory reform. With the legal assistance of future U.S. Supreme Court Chief JusticeCharles Evans Hughes, The Armstrong Committee heard testimony from the industrys most powerful executives, including John A. McCall.

The Armstrong Committee found New-York Life free from many of the abuses common in other companies, but it also recommended curbing the practices that had pushed the industrys expansion since the Civil War. In 1906 New York outlawed the sale of tontine policies, prohibited excessive commission for agents, and limited the amount of new business a company could do each year. The company officers actively lobbied for revision of these laws. Under the vocal leadership of Darwin Kingsley, who had become president in 1907, the company achieved some success in having its new business ceiling increased and agent incentives reinstated later in the decade.

During the Russian Revolution of 1917 the companys assets in Moscow were seized. Soon after, New York Life began its withdrawal from Europe, a reaction to unfriendly regulation and a volatile world economy.
